The Garmin GPSMAP 76CSx is a refreshing upgrade of the GPSMAP 76CS, one of
our most popular models for outdoor and marine use. This unit features a
removable microSD card for detailed mapping memory and a waterproof, rugged
housing. The microSD card slot is located inside the waterproof battery
compartment. Users can load map data and transfer routes and waypoints through
the unit’s fast USB connection.
In addition, this unit features a new, highly sensitive GPS receiver that
acquires satellites faster and lets users track their location in challenging
conditions, such as heavy foliage or deep canyons. The GPSMAP 76CSx also
incorporates a barometric altimeter for extremely accurate elevation data and an
electronic compass that displays an accurate heading while standing still.
Considered the mainstay among serious outdoor enthusiasts, the GPSMAP 76CSx
and GPSMAP 76Cx offer a large color TFT display and turn-by-turn routing
capability. These units also float when dropped in the water. Each unit comes
with a blank 128 MB microSD card. Owners of these new x-series handhelds can
also purchase new microSD cards that are pre-loaded with MapSource® Topo and
inland lake maps, BlueChart® marine cartography, and City Navigator™ street
maps.
GPSMAP 76CSx Features:
- New high-sensitivity WAAS-capable GPS receiver by SiRF
- Built-in quad-helix receiving antenna with remote antenna capability
- Unit dimensions: 2.7” W x 6.2” H x 1.4” D
- Display: 1.5” W x 2.2” H, 2.6”-diagonal, 256-color, transflective TFT
(160 x 240 pixels)
- Weight: 7.6 ounces with batteries (not included)
- Sensors:
-Electronic compass displays accurate heading while standing still
-Barometric altimeter with automatic pressure trend recording
- microSD card slot allows for storage of optional MapSource detail (128
MB microSD included)
- LED backlit display and keypad
- Battery life: 20 hours (typical use) using two AA alkaline batteries
- Includes a built-in Americas autoroute basemap with automatic routing
capabilities, including highways, exits, and tide data (USA only)
- Internal memory is preloaded with a marine point database
- 1,000 user waypoints with name and graphic symbol; 50 reversible routes
- Position formats include Lat/Lon, UTM, Loran TDs, Maidenhead, MGRS, user
grid, and more
- Audible alarms for anchor drag, arrival, off-course, proximity waypoint,
and clock
- Large-numbers option for easy viewing; dual-position display mode
- Trip computer provides odometer, stopped time, moving average, overall
average, total time, max speed, and more
- 10,000-point automatic track log; 20 saved tracks (500 points each) let
you retrace your path in both directions
- Elevation computer provides current elevation, ascent/descent rate,
minimum/ maximum elevation, total ascent and descent, average and maximum
ascent and descent rate
- Navigation instructions can be shared with repeaters, plotters, and
autopilots using NMEA protocols through the dedicated serial port.
- Built-in celestial tables for sun and moon calculations and the best
times to fish and hunt
- Compatible with most MapSource products including BlueChart, City
Navigator, U.S. TOPO 24K, U.S. TOPO, and Recreational Lakes with Fishing Hot
Spots
- Water resistant: IEC 60529 IPX7 standards
- Unit floats when dropped in the water.
